Top 10 most expensive homes sold in Tahoe North Shore last week
A house in Incline Village that sold for $4.6 million tops the list of the most expensive residential real estate sales in Tahoe North Shore in the past week.
In total, 23 residential real estate sales were recorded in the area during the past week, with an average price of $1.3 million. The average price per square foot was $745.
The prices in the list below concern real estate sales where the title was recorded during the week of July 30 even if the property may have been sold earlier.
